Absorbency and Ink Compatibility

Take into consideration the absorbency of the textile when choosing materials for block printing to make sure compatibility with the ink you plan to use. Different fabrics have differing levels of absorbency, which can influence just how well the ink follows the product. Fabrics like cotton and linen are highly absorptive, making them optimal for block printing as they hold the ink well and prevent smudging. On the other hand, artificial materials like polyester might not take in the ink successfully, causing smudged or obscured prints.

When picking a fabric for block printing, it's important to check the absorbency by applying a percentage of ink and observing how it spreads and dries. This examination will certainly aid you figure out if the material appropriates for the kind of ink you intend to make use of. In addition, consider the type of ink you plan to work with, as some inks are particularly developed for sure fabric kinds.
